Witryna23 sie 2024 · 1 In the third year of Hoshea son of Elah king of Israel, Hezekiah son of Ahaz king of Judah began to reign. 2 He was twenty-five years old when he became … Witryna23 paź 2010 · There is no such thing as the Book of Hezekiah in the Bible. Hezekiah was a king mentioned several times in various books of the Bible, but he does not have his own book. The Book...
